Neverland: An Immersive Peter Pan Inspired Bar

Where
280 Cleveland St
Surry Hills NSW 2010
When

Wednesdays, 5:30pm to 9pm Sundays, 1pm to 8:30pm Wednesday 28 June 2023 to Sunday 24 September 2023

Cost

Adult: $45.00

Here in Neverland you can climb aboard the Jolly Roger, play pirates with Captain Hook, use your faith, trust, pixie dust... and a wee bit of alcohol to save Tinkerbell and join in on a whole lot of fun! 

Experience this magical wonder as together we bring to life this timeless classic. 

Watch out for Captain Hook and keep your ears open for the ticking crocodile. There’ll be plenty of challenges to complete and fun to be had while you sip away on our truly magical Neverland themed cocktails. If you’ve always wanted to experience the world of Neverland, grab your friends and get your tickets now! 

Ticket includes:

  • 90min immersive session through Neverland

  • Welcome drink

  • Two bespoke cocktails

  • The chance to interact with Peter Pan and Captain Hook

  • Numerous social media photo opportunities

  • A variety of fun interactive activities to help you on your journey to saving Tink.

Minors can attend family friendly sessions only. All other sessions are strictly 18+
